Liverpool need Trent Alexander-Arnold, he will unlock struggling star’s potential

Trent Alexander-Arnold is the perfect player to unlock Liverpool’s club-record signing Alexander Isak.

That’s the opinion of talkSPORT pundit Gabby Agbonlahor amid talk of a potentially controversial return to Anfield for the right-back.

Alexander-Arnold contentiously left Liverpool for Real Madrid last summer, departing his boyhood club for the La Liga giants on a free transfer.

The English right-back, who was overlooked by Thomas Tuchel for the 2026 World Cup, endured a disappointing debut campaign in Spain as he managed just 14 league starts in an injury-hit season.

The addition of Dutchman Denzel Dumfries may further limit the 27-year-old’s game time under Jose Mourinho in the upcoming campaign.

In the same transfer window Alexander-Arnold signed for Madrid, Isak completed his Premier League record transfer to Anfield, though the Swedish hitman struggled in his debut campaign on Merseyside, s scoring just four goals for the club so far.

Liverpool ‘need’ Trent

And Agbonlahor believes that the best way for Liverpool to maximise Isak’s talent is to bring Alexander-Arnold back to the Reds.

Speaking with Ade Oladipo on Drive, the former Aston Villa star said: “What’s crazy is when you look at Liverpool now, they need him.

“They need Trent more than they needed him before. Because now, yes, [Sadio] Mane, and [Mohamed] Salah, and [Roberto] Firmino did start to get in the box maybe. But you’ve got your number nine, your focal point now, no Salah anymore.”

Liverpool signed Jeremie Frimpong from Bayer Leverkusen last year to replace Alexander-Arnold.

Agbonlahor, though, believes that the Dutchman’s skill set doesn’t match what Liverpool need, continuing: “Isak is the main guy. What does he need? Great delivery. He’s not going to get that from [Jeremie] Frimpong.

“Frimpong’s a wing-back who’s quick and he can get past a couple of players.

“He can’t defend. I’ve seen him defend one v one, can’t defend. His final ball is horrendous.

“So even like Isak’s probably thinking I need some better delivery from that right hand side.”

‘I’ll take him back’

Presenter and Liverpool fan Oladipo was asked whether he’d welcome Trent back given the manner of which he left, as he said: “I’ll take him back…

“I’ll take him back because the options at right-back are so bad. If Conor Bradley was fit, I’d say, give Conor another go. 

“I don’t think Frimpong’s going to work. No. I always feel like that’s an exercise that hasn’t worked.

“Everyone should move on from it. He’s not a right winger. He’s not a full-back. I mean, he didn’t get in the Dutch squad for the World Cup.

“And that’s not the best of squads. So that’s not going to work. And Conor’s always injured. I’ll take him back.”

Agbonlahor and Oladipo’s comments come after Andros Townsend suggested that Liverpool ‘should not turn their nose up’ at the chance to bring Alexander-Arnold back to the club.

Speaking on talkSPORT Breakfast, Townsend said: “He doesn’t need another season like he had last time.

“That would have been a big disappointment to him. Secretly, he would have been a little hurt that it never happened, he never really got going and had a few injury issues.

“I think Liverpool should, if they can get any deal done for him on a loan basis for a season, whatever those fees are now, up to £10million for a season, I wouldn’t turn your nose up at that to get that boy back through the door.

“He is top, top drawer.”
